Country approvals: who knows?? My guess is that we will see Italy in the fourth quarter. But it's not up to me, or VVUS, but to the Italians. We'll hear about it when it happens. The e-mail I received from AZ stated that they were going to be launching Spain & the Netherlands shortly. From this I conclude that they're not waiting for Italy to launch in other countries.

VVUS and AZ had a meeting set up for last week in NJ. The hurricane prevented either party from attending. Believe they were going to review production/sales requirements. AZ would like to see VVUS ramp up production in a big way, fill their order, and that's that. VVUS wants to avoid any layoffs, hence, they are negotiating for a smoother order flow. More consistency, and less of an impact on VVUS employees. When I talked to Dan Shields a few weeks ago, I asked him about layoffs, and he emphatically stated that they wanted to avoid them.

Press releases, news items, etc. VVUS has very nominal information that they could release. A lot of companies out there release this kind of "news." Generally nickel & dime news. The day traders love it. They get the action they need to make a profit. That is the main reason VVUS has avoided releasing any. VVUS has no news to release that hasn't already been released that is of any significance. What they don't care for is the "pumping & dumping" this stock has experienced in the past.

US marketing partner. Same as before. When somebody comes to the table with a proposal that VVUS can live with, they'll have a done deal. To date, nobody has done so to the satisfaction of VVUS. Numerous companies would like to take a shot at marketing MUSE in the US on a best efforts basis. VVUS finds this unacceptable.

The only reason I can find for the price increase Friday has to do with the end of the third quarter. Management at VVUS has already mentioned in previous CC's what their expectations are. They are on track to meet those expectations.
